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

NetBase Quid

  • Nothing about pricing is published and the review sites carry no plan data either, so you cannot size a budget without entering a sales process, and reported costs put it out of reach of small and mid-sized teams.
  • The two halves of the platform came from separate companies and still feel like separate products, which means the workflow from a social finding to a market-map investigation involves more manual bridging than the marketing implies.
  • The network visualisations are compelling in a demo and demanding in practice; teams without an analyst who understands clustering tend to produce pretty maps they cannot defend in a meeting.
  • Historical social data beyond the contracted window is typically an additional cost, so a retrospective study you did not scope at signing turns into a change order.
  • The rebrand from NetBase Quid to Quid has left documentation, support material and third-party integration listings under a mixture of names, which makes finding accurate current information about the product harder than it should be.

TIBCO Spotfire

  • Complex interface with many buttons and features makes initial learning difficult
  • Offline data manipulation capability is not available
  • Setting up custom joins, information links, and elements is overwhelming for new users
  • Data loading is slow and SQL debugging is difficult

Answered from the vendors’ own pages

NetBase Quid: Is NetBase Quid the same as Quid?

Yes. The merged company now trades as Quid and netbasequid.com redirects to quid.com.

TIBCO Spotfire: Does TIBCO Spotfire have a free version?

TIBCO Spotfire Desktop is available as a free download, though it has limited capabilities compared to Analyst. Cloud-based Spotfire requires paid licensing. Most enterprise features and server-based deployment require commercial licensing.

NetBase Quid: Does it publish pricing?

No. Contracts are annual and quoted, and independent review sites list no plan pricing at all.

TIBCO Spotfire: Can I work offline with TIBCO Spotfire Analyst?

Spotfire Analyst supports offline mode, but requires at least one prior connection to a Spotfire server. When offline, you cannot access server-side functionality like library content, Information Designer, or Administration tools.

NetBase Quid: Is there a trial?

The site offers a two-week trial on request rather than open self-service signup.

TIBCO Spotfire: Which platforms does TIBCO Spotfire support?

TIBCO Cloud Analyst is only available for Windows. The full Spotfire Analyst and Spotfire Desktop clients have limited support for Linux and macOS. Desktop is available for Windows with potential availability on other platforms through specific downloads.

NetBase Quid: Is this a replacement for a social listening tool?

It can be, but you would be paying for the market intelligence half as well. If you only need social monitoring, cheaper tools cover it.

TIBCO Spotfire: What data sources can TIBCO Spotfire connect to?

TIBCO Spotfire connects to over 200 systems through TIBCO Cloud Integration apps, with support for databases, collaboration platforms, and applications via standard protocols like REST, SOAP, and WebSocket.

TIBCO Spotfire: Does TIBCO Spotfire integrate with Salesforce and Slack?

Yes, TIBCO Spotfire integrates with both. You can update Salesforce directly from a data visualization using TIBCO Spotfire Cloud Actions. Slack can be connected to send messages and load Slack data using the ODBC Driver.
